WHO WE ARE

WE ARE A NETWORK OF LIKE-MINDED INDIVIDUALS, DEDICATED TO IMPROVING CULTURE.  WE ARE A TENNESSEE NOT FOR PROFIT ORGANIZATION NAMED IN HONOR OF TELEVISION AND SPORTS EXECUTIVE BOB BRINER WHO WROTE THE BEST SELLING BOOK “ROARING LAMBS”.  BRINER’S VISION WAS THAT PEOPLE SHOULD LIVE THEIR LIVES ATTEMPTING TO “DO GOOD”, AND PROVIDE A POSITIVE INFLUENCE IN SOCIETY.

WHAT WE DO

We host Design Workshops for Christian organizations that are sometimes half-day and sometimes up to three days long, focused on bringing together the appropriate stakeholders to find support for big problems in the quickest way possible.   A Design WorkShop is part “think tank” and part “do tank” assembled to help teams find solutions to strategic, operational or systemic problems. The Design Shop methodology was developed by Matt and Gail Taylor (MG Taylor Method) to succeed where standard linear problem-solving techniques failed. Design Shops are used by more than 55% of Fortune 100 companies to get results from large teams fast.

TIMELINE

  • 1993--Roaring Lambs written by author, speaker and television executive Bob Briner.

  • 1999—June, Bob Briner dies in Greenville, IL

  • 2000—Steve Taylor, GM/Squint Records, produces the Roaring Lambs CD Collection and Zondervan releases the paperback version of Roaring Lambs with Bible Study questions.

  • 2001—Robert A Briner Impact Award in Media first given by Mark Joseph together with Biola University. (https://brineraward.com/previous/)

  • 2005— Vanderbilt Entertainment and Media Summit in Nashville using the MG Taylor Design Method

  • 2007—As a result of the Vanderbilt Summit, The Briner Institute is established as a TN 501c3 non-profit

  • 2013—Briner Summer Semester established under direction of Trent Dean

  • 2015—Innovation Lab, Newport Beach, CA Summer meeting, Roaring Bands established to help musicians. Led by Larry Stofko

  • 2017—Design Workshop Intellectual Property acquired

  • 2018—Book “Get Wisdom” published on Briner Press

  • 2018—Books “From Social Media to Social Ministry” & “Unbroken” by Facebook executive Nona Jones published on Briner Press

  • 2019—Lipscomb University Design Workshop in Nashville, TN, produced by The Briner Institute

  • 2020—Roaring Lambs book/IP acquired from Zondervan/Thomas Nelson/Harper Collins Christian

  • 2021—September, Do Good University Design Workshop, produced by The Briner Institute

  • 2021—November, Christian Music Industry Design Workshop on Vision for the Future, produced by The Briner Institute

  • 2022—September, Christian Music Industry Design Workshop, produced by The Briner Institute

  • 2022—November, Briner Institute participates in Amicus Brief before the Supreme Court of the United States defending rights of Christian creatives

  • 2023- May, Christian Music Industry Design Workshop, produced by The Briner Institute
